Cross Plains vs Abilene
Side-by-side comparison
How does Cross Plains, TX compare to Abilene, TX? Cross Plains has a population of 1,089 with a median household income of $45,489, while Abilene has 127,130 residents and a median income of $62,720.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Cross Plains, TX | Abilene, TX |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,089 | 127,130 | -99.1% |
| Median Age | 30.9 | 32.8 | -5.8%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 7.4% | -100.0% |
| Metric | Cross Plains | Abilene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$45,489 | $62,720 | -27.5% |
| Unemployment | 3.1% | 2.7% | +14.8% |
| Poverty Rate | 17.1% | 14.8% | +15.5% |
| Bachelor's+ | 12.8% | 27.1% | -52.8% |
| Metric | Cross Plains | Abilene |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$73,300 | $178,900 | -59.0% |
| Median Rent | $725/mo | $1106/mo | -34.4% |
| Housing Units | 553 | 52,729 | -99.0% |
